In ∆ABC, B – D – C and BD = 7, BC = 20, then find the following ratio.

`(A(triangleABD))/(A(triangleABC))`

योग
Advertisements

उत्तर

In ∆ABC, B – D – C and BD = 7, BC = 20

As ΔABD and ∆ABC have the same height.

∴ Areas of triangles with the same height are proportional to their corresponding bases.

`(A(triangleABD))/(A(triangleABC)) = (BD)/(BC)`

= `7/20`
